Expert Review
This Medical Billing and Coding Training Program from Dreambound Inc. offers foundational knowledge for entering the healthcare industry. We appreciate the program's focus on essential skills, but potential students should be aware that many employers prefer candidates with experience or additional certifications.
Despite the lack of a job placement guarantee, the program is structured to be accessible for beginners without prior experience. It's essential to consider the competitive job market in healthcare, where experience can be crucial for landing a role. Overall, this program can set a good foundation, but graduates need to be proactive in seeking opportunities post-completion.
